Web Run tests are made of a load test tool and a database intensive Rails web application.

The load test tool sends HTTP requests to the web application at a controlled rate and records HTTP response codes, response latencies and timeouts. The load test tool is multithreaded and runs on the same VPS where the web application runs.

The intent is to measure:

  • the response times (latency) of the web server
  • the amount of CPU used to serve those requests under various load levels
  • what's the maximum load at which 100% requests are served without timing out.

Provider: RoseHosting
Plan: NVME 4 VPS
Datacenter: Missouri, USA
Number of CPU cores: 3
CPU type: Intel(R) Xeon(R) Gold 6438Y+

Web Runs by request rate


Note: the P99 is the 99th percentile. The P99 latency is the latency of the 1% slowest HTTP requests in the web run.


Rate (reqs/s) Average Latency P99 Latency CPU idle CPU steal Successful requests Timed out requests Duration (minutes)
1 101ms 230ms 96% 0.00% 304 0 5
5 90ms 145ms 83% 0.00% 1504 0 5
10 88ms 145ms 68% 0.01% 6005 0 10
15 79ms 140ms 56% 0.01% 4504 0 5
25 61ms 120ms 44% 0.01% 7508 0 5
40 45ms 105ms 33% 0.00% 12020 0 5
60 36ms 88ms 21% 0.01% 18027 0 5
80 34ms 84ms 1% 0.01% 24032 0 5
90 34ms 84ms 0% 0.01% 24306 2694 5
